Engine oil is generally dark brown or black and has a slick, oily consistency. It is crucial since it lubricates various engine components, ensuring they run smoothly and without excess friction. Common signs of an engine oil leak include:
Addressing an engine oil leak is critical. If left unchecked, it can lead to severe engine damage and may even cause a fire.
Antifreeze, or coolant, is typically bright green but can also be pink or yellow. It's often slippery and feels oily. Coolant's primary job is to keep your engine from overheating, which it does by circulating throughout the system. Symptoms of a coolant leak include:
Coolant leaks can lead to severe engine damage due to overheating, including a warped cylinder head or a blown head gasket. Don't waste time getting a coolant leak fixed!
Transmission fluid ranges from red to brown and is oily in texture. Your vehicle’s transmission relies on fluid to keep gears shifting smoothly. Signs of a transmission fluid leak include:
Ignoring a transmission fluid leak can result in severe damage to the transmission, especially if the fluid level drops too low.
Brake fluid is clear to yellowish and isn’t as easy to identify. Brake fluid provides the hydraulic force needed to stop your car safely. Indicators of a brake fluid leak include:
Brake fluid leaks are extremely dangerous and should be repaired immediately to avoid brake failure. They can be caused by damaged brake lines, calipers, or master cylinders.
